Description

This resource contains 20 interactive notebook templates to use while teaching the 5th grade geometry skills.

Each template includes:

  • A teacher directions page with answer keys
  • A one-page student handout

Low Prep - Ready to Print and Use!

  • The templates are heavily student-driven with the student completing the majority of the work on the template. Most templates are ready to print and distribute. In addition to pencils, students will need scissors and glue sticks to add the foldables to their interactive notebooks.


Skills Included:

  • Coordinate Grids
  • Graphing Ordered Pairs
  • Graphing Decimals
  • Graphing Fractions
  • Determining Ordered Pairs
  • Customizing Grids
  • Solving Real World Problems
  • Plotting 2-D Shapes
  • Defining and Describing Categories
  • Sorting Shapes by Categories
  • Describing Attributes of 2-D Shapes
  • Exploring Quadrilaterals
  • Defining Triangles
  • Polygons
  • Shape Hierarchies

Use a pair of perpendicular number lines, called axes, to define a coordinate system, with the intersection of the lines (the origin) arranged to coincide with the 0 on each line and a given point in the plane located by using an ordered pair of numbers, called its coordinates. Understand that the first number indicates how far to travel from the origin in the direction of one axis, and the second number indicates how far to travel in the direction of the second axis, with the convention that the names of the two axes and the coordinates correspond (e.g., 𝘹-axis and 𝘹-coordinate, 𝘺-axis and 𝘺-coordinate).
Represent real world and mathematical problems by graphing points in the first quadrant of the coordinate plane, and interpret coordinate values of points in the context of the situation.
Understand that attributes belonging to a category of two-dimensional figures also belong to all subcategories of that category. For example, all rectangles have four right angles and squares are rectangles, so all squares have four right angles.
